Scholastic Book Fair 2015
Our recent book fair was a tremendous success. We raised just over $5000 which resulted in a profit of about $2800...Wow! We purchased about $1400 of books from the fair, and have circulated the Scholastic catalogue amongst staff to see what book sets teachers would like for the library, as well as to purchase classroom learning materials. Let's Read! Home Reading Program
This is a wonderful opportunity for parents to enjoy books with their children. Children who read regularly and consistently do better in school, and more importantly, learn to love books. The Home Reading Log is used to keep track of what, how often, and how long students reads at home. Parents, please monitor your child's home reading activities by signing the Home Reading Log and talking to your children about what they are reading. Students are encouraged to select reading material of their choice and read at least 20 minutes per day. When the Home Reading Log is full, please return it to your teacher. Students will have their names will be announced over the PA system, as well as how many nights they have read. They will either receive a prize from the classroom teacher or from the library. There will be prizes and incentives offered through the library via a monthly draw to encourage children who participate and read regularly.
